Default 2+2 Poker for the Big Easy Challenge

OK, so here's the deal: Poker is a hobby for me, not my job, so my winnings, if any, are entirely discretionary income I get to do with whatever I please. That being the case, I have decided to issue a challenge to all the other non-professionals on 2+2:

From tonight until September 6, I will be playing at the $100 NL tables, rather than my usual $50 tables. My winnings for the period will be donated to the American Red Cross for Katrina relief not just in New Orleans, of course, but everywhere. And because I have a day job, I'm going to match my winnings.

(To you professionals, how about taking a day or two to pitch in)

I have no idea how many 2+2ers there are, but if most of us get involved, this could add up to some fairly serious coin. What do you say? Let's make the fishies do some good in the world while they are spewing chips! Who's in?
